断开VPN后断网?别慌!教你快速排查与解决网络异常问题

vpn加速器 2026-04-11 23:12:16 3 0

作为一名网络工程师,我经常遇到用户在断开虚拟私人网络(VPN)后突然无法访问互联网的情况,这种现象看似奇怪,实则背后有明确的技术逻辑,如果你也遇到了“断开VPN后断网”的问题,请不要惊慌,这通常不是硬件故障或运营商问题,而是网络配置或路由表被修改所致,下面我将从原理、常见原因和解决方案三方面为你详细分析。

理解基本原理,当你连接到一个VPN时,系统会自动创建一条加密隧道,所有流量都会通过该隧道传输,为了实现这一点,操作系统会修改默认路由表,把原本直接发往公网的流量重定向到VPN服务器,一旦你断开VPN,如果系统未能正确恢复原始路由配置,就可能导致流量无处可去——这就是为什么你会“断网”。

常见的原因包括:

  1. 路由表未自动清理
    某些不规范的VPN客户端(尤其是免费或开源工具)在退出时不会主动删除添加的路由规则,在Windows中使用OpenVPN时,若配置不当,可能残留静态路由条目,导致系统误以为所有流量都应走VPN接口。

  2. DNS污染或缓存错误
    有些VPN会临时替换系统的DNS服务器,断开后,若原DNS配置未恢复,或本地DNS缓存未刷新,会导致域名解析失败,表现为“能ping通IP但打不开网页”。

  3. IP地址冲突或网卡状态异常
    极少数情况下,断开VPN后,系统网卡状态可能进入“半激活”状态(如IPv4地址变为0.0.0.0),需要手动重启网络适配器才能恢复正常。

如何快速排查并解决?

✅ 第一步:确认是否真的“断网”
打开命令提示符(Windows)或终端(Linux/macOS),执行:

ping 8.8.8.8

如果能ping通,则说明物理层和链路层正常,问题出在DNS或应用层;若ping不通,说明网络基础连接有问题,需检查网卡驱动、IP获取方式(DHCP/静态)等。

✅ 第二步:查看并修复路由表
在Windows中运行:

route print

查找是否有类似“目标网段为0.0.0.0”的路由指向了非本地网关(如VPN IP),如果有,用以下命令删除它:

route delete 0.0.0.0

然后重新获取IP(ipconfig /release && ipconfig /renew)。

✅ 第三步:刷新DNS缓存
执行:

ipconfig /flushdns

确保DNS服务恢复到默认状态(通常是ISP提供的DNS或公共DNS如8.8.8.8)。

✅ 第四步:重启网络适配器
右键“网络连接” → “禁用”再“启用”,或直接重启电脑,这是最稳妥的兜底方案。

最后提醒:建议使用正规渠道的商业级VPN(如Cisco AnyConnect、FortiClient),它们具备良好的路由管理能力,断开时能自动还原网络环境,避免使用未经验证的第三方工具,减少此类问题发生概率。

“断开VPN后断网”并非罕见故障,掌握上述排查步骤,90%的问题都能迎刃而解,作为网络工程师,我的建议是:先冷静,再动手,逐步定位,才是高效解决问题之道。

断开VPN后断网?别慌!教你快速排查与解决网络异常问题

半仙加速器-海外加速器|VPN加速器|vpn翻墙加速器|VPN梯子|VPN外网加速

如果没有特点说明,本站所有内容均由半仙加速器-海外加速器|VPN加速器|vpn翻墙加速器|VPN梯子|VPN外网加速原创,转载请注明出处!